Here’s a collection of typical page life cycle occasions you may encounter. Unload is a process that helps in deleting all undesirable information from the memory once the output is shipped to the user. The Page Life Cycle has certain phases that help in writing customized controls and initializing an utility.
Microsoft Net Platform Installer
Or you can build your own if you have an interest in, and an inherent ability for programming. It supplies the developer with full management over rendered HTML. Razor Pages is the beneficial framework for cross-platform server-side HTML generation.
Establishing Vs Code For Net Growth
If you are a beginner, you will probably want to start with a framework and language that’s easy to be taught, nicely supported and sturdy. If you’re contemplating making a profession as a programmer, you probably want to know that the abilities you purchase while studying your new framework will improve your value to potential employers. In both instances, learning C# as a language and ASP.NET Core as a framework will tick these packing containers. If you are a seasoned developer, the Razor Pages framework is prone to add to your skillset with the minimum amount of effort. ASP.NET is a server-side technology used for growing dynamic web sites and net functions. It allows developers to create internet applications using HTML, CSS, and JavaScript.
Find Our Full Stack Java Developer Masters Program Online Bootcamp In Prime Cities:
- It provides a set of UI elements based on natural language principles, and it can be used with ASP.NET by way of its Semantic UI library.
- ASP.NET is an online utility framework designed and developed by Microsoft.
- This can help you guarantee that your functions look and function correctly throughout all platforms.
- See the mod_mono page for particulars on set up and configuration.
- There are other data bound controls like DataGrid, DataList, and GridView.
All in all, the ASP .NET framework offers developers a spread of front-end and back-end frameworks to select from. Depending on the project, developers can choose from popular frameworks like ASP .NET Core, ASP .NET MVC, Sass, React, or Bootstrap. Each of these frameworks supplies developers with a robust set of tools to create dynamic and interactive internet purposes. Semantic UI is a frontend framework for constructing user-friendly, responsive internet purposes. It supplies a set of UI elements based on natural language ideas, and it can be used with ASP.NET via its Semantic UI library. ASP.NET Core is an open-source and cross-platform framework for constructing fashionable cloud-based internet-connected applications, similar to internet apps, IoT apps, and mobile backends.
Additionally, Redis might be used as a message broker for webhooks, notifications, and distributed events. ASP.NET is supported by a large community of builders and the .NET Foundation as a end result of it’s open supply. ASP.NET is appropriate with a extensive range of databases, web servers, and operating techniques.
XUnit tests can additionally be run from the command line using the xunit.console.exe software. In ASP.NET, Karma can be used to run exams on both client-side and server-side code. For instance, it might be used to check the performance of a person interface, corresponding to a button click or kind submission. Additionally, Karma can be used to test the backend code, similar to database calls or API calls. Karma is a JavaScript take a look at runner used to execute exams in the browser or Node.js. It is most commonly used with frameworks similar to Jasmine and Mocha to run automated checks on web functions.
It is among the the purpose why ASP.NET internet purposes have notably better efficiency, particularly in high-traffic use cases. You can use Bower in ASP.NET by putting in the Bower Package Manager for Visual Studio. Once put in, you can use it to handle packages from the command line, or the Package Manager Console. You also can use Bower to mechanically resolve dependencies and download the required packages in your project.
Learn how to obtain and integrate Servicestack in your ASP.NET growth setting from the folks who built it. The best and really helpful method to obtain and install Sharp Tests Ex in your ASP.NET development surroundings is by getting as a Nuget package deal inside the Visual Studio Console. ASP.NET developers can use Bootstrap to create highly scalable and responsive websites. Bootstrap can be used in ASP.NET by together with the Bootstrap CSS and JavaScript files within the project and then referencing them on the grasp page. The Bootstrap classes can then be used to create the specified appear and feel for the website. What you’re referring to authentic asp language known as Classic ASP and it is not a language.
It is used as a server-side framework to generate dynamic internet functions. But ASP.NET is just used to create net applications and web companies. That’s why we termed ASP.NET as a subset of the .NET Framework.
This occasion is raised both after the control’s ItemCreated or RowCreated events. It means the info is now out there in the row or the item, so it might be formatted or have the FilterExpression property set on a toddler knowledge source. Here’s a chart that exhibits data-related occasions within the context of data-bound controls.
You can download and set up Jasmine in your ASP.NET growth environment using the official technique as explained by the folks who constructed it. You can download and install Bower in your ASP.NET growth environment using the official technique as explained by the oldsters who built it. It helps you to handle and hold track of the varied web components, such as frameworks, libraries, and belongings, that your web project is decided by. It additionally lets you install, update, and uninstall elements in your project.
ASP.NET Zero is a production prepared, full featured, well documented, generic startup solution based mostly on the ASP.NET Boilerplate framework. Because ASP.NET code is executed on the server, youcannot view the code in your browser. Some of one of the best methods to contribute are to strive issues out, file points, join in design conversations,and make pull-requests. It is used to code object-oriented applications, desktop functions, web applications, etc. It has a number of options, including session state, web page state, HTML5 kind varieties, asynchronous, MVC, and so forth. C# and ASP.NET are two Microsoft technologies that are used within the improvement of internet functions.
Ultimately, which know-how is greatest for any particular project will rely upon the specific necessities of the project. Users involved in the newest version of mod_mono and xsp can retrieve these from our public Git repository. You may also want to check out the mcs module because the System.Web courses are in mcs/class/System.Web. XSP comes with a set of pages, controls and internet companies that you have to use to test the server and see what ASP.NET looks like. Nginx is a high-performance HTTP server which assist operating ASP.NET and ASP.NET MVC net functions via FastCGI protocol. See the FastCGI Nginx web page for particulars on set up and configuration.
It makes it simple to build HTTP providers that attain a broad range of purchasers, including browsers and cellular devices. Grunt is a JavaScript task runner, built on Node.js, used to automate repetitive tasks such as minification, compilation, unit testing, and linting. It can be utilized in ASP.NET applications to automate tasks corresponding to bundling and minifying JavaScript and CSS files, working unit exams, copying information, and extra.
The best way to start XSP is to run it from inside the root directory of your utility. Other XSP choices may be set on the command line, similar to the applying listing and the port to pay attention on. Also check out the .NET Homepage for released versions of .NET, getting began guides, and studying sources.
Transform Your Business With AI Software Development Solutions https://www.globalcloudteam.com/
Connect with us